The expense of a VPN can vary significantly depending on several factors, such as the provider, the level of security, and your payment frequency. While some basic VPN services may be budget-friendly, more robust options can come with a higher fee.
- Think about your desired level of protection before selecting a VPN.
- Research different providers and their pricing structures
- Seek out free trials or money-back guarantees to experience the service before committing to a long-term subscription.
Decentralized VPNs: A New Era of Secure Browsing
The internet landscape is dynamically changing, and with it, the need for robust security measures. Enter decentralized VPNs, a groundbreaking innovation that promises to revolutionize the way we browse online. Unlike traditional centralized VPNs, which rely on a single server controlled by a company, decentralized VPNs leverage a network of users to encrypt and route your internet traffic. This architecture offers several benefits. First and foremost, it enhances anonymity by eliminating the single point of failure that centralized VPNs present. By distributing your data across multiple nodes, decentralized VPNs make it significantly harder for hackers to intercept or compromise your information.
Additionally, decentralized VPNs often boast greater openness. Because the network is open-source, users can examine the code and verify its functionality. This level of openness fosters trust and confidence in the system.
While decentralized VPNs are still a relatively novel technology, they have the potential to become the norm for secure browsing. As more users integrate this innovative approach to privacy and security, we can expect to see universal adoption and further development in the field.

Boost Your Digital Location: A Guide to Changing VPN Servers
Want to navigate the world wide web with enhanced privacy and security? Consider switching up your digital location by changing VPN servers. A VPN server acts as a middleman between your device and the internet, masking your IP address and encrypting your traffic.
Switching servers can provide you with new perspective on online content, granting access to geo-restricted websites and services.
- For effortlessly change your VPN server, simply log in your VPN account.
- Then, select from a list of available servers in different locations.
- Evaluate factors like server speed and location when making your choice.
By experimenting with different VPN servers, you can enhance your online experience.
